[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]FWIW - I left my hometown after a traumatic event there because I never felt “safe” after. I never wanted to randomly run into someone who knew about the event. It did help a lot to move and get a fresh start. [/quote] My husband was killed in a car accident and I moved away with my children. There were several factors that prompted the move but it was becoming very inconvenient to avoid that intersection. OP, no matter the loss it can take awhile to process all the emotions. There's no actual timeline. Hopefully your wife and daughter will be open to some grief therapy or a group at some point. It can help.[/quote]
